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
608305 673543128 27310351754 13836426
47840200 8695200 41
47840200 8695200 41
0124624736 82876479 6753688859
All about undefined
Interested in learning more?
47840200 8695200 41
0124624736 82876479 6753688859
See more
7820 19758
5196812 5786875 6767606432
See more
69 070 73
09336 327358374 68061 30
See more